In 2024, there were 12 male babies that were named Tyson in Arizona, which was 0.04% of the total number of male babies born in Arizona in 2024. Between 1980 and 2024, the name Tyson peaked as a male baby name in Arizona in 2007 with a count of 42 babies, which was 0.09% of the total male babies born in Arizona in 2007.
